Mastiff Hall

Mastiff Hall was the former family seat of the Mastiff family (it being common practice for branded families to take the name of their companion breed as a surname). The Mastiff family was considered the most powerful and dangerous of the branded families due to the hulking size and ferocity of their canine companions which commonly stood five foot at the shoulder.    Fortunately for all, the Mastiffs were a peaceful family wanting only to be left alone, although they acted as a police force when needed to quell unrest, especially when other branded families became heavy handed with unbranded populations.    Unfortunately, the Mastiffs were also the smallest family in number so in 1433 CE when Falcons, Foxes and Lynxes decided to unite against them, the family was eliminated in a pogrom that encompassed the known world. Mastiff Hall was left to fall into ruin and the Mastiff brand lost to history, as the Mastiff Alpha died under torture before revealing its location. Many treasure hunters, branded and unbranded, searched Mastiff Hall fruitlessly through the years.   In 1973 CE Willoughby Druffin founded the Order of the Unbranded. Initially it was intended to be a movement to support the unbranded against branded oppression, however after only 7 or 8 years (the Order's records leave much to be desired) Willoughby fell under the influence of a few of the more radical members of the Order and it became a militant cult preaching the evil of the brands and covertly attacking branded families and securing riches for their beloved leader Willoughby who in turn funded the Orders operations keeping only a relatively small portion to support his comfortable lifestyle.   Originally the Order met openly in community halls and public pavilions, but by the mid 1980's CE members were driven to hide their membership and the Order only met clandestinely, being considered a terrorist organization by the branded families. Members of the Order were tried for crimes when caught and usually sentenced to capital punishments, although in some of the more oppressed communities they were considered heroic beneficent vigilantes. In response to the persecution and the need to operate in secret, in 1988 CE Willoughby and a handful of his closest counselors infiltrated a sub-basement of Mastiff Hall and discovered a warren of tunnels left by years of treasure hunters. The location was ideal for a secret headquarters with so many escape routes and hidey-holes. None of the branded families will touch the ruins of Mastiff Hall until the lost brand is found, so the Order operates from a protected headquarters until this day.

Purpose / Function

Originally the ancestral estate of the Mastiff family, it now serves as the global headquarters of the underground movement, The Order of the Unbranded. It is referenced by members of the Order as The Seat. The Seat houses the leadership of the Order and has offices and desks for the principle communications liaisons that coordinate the global activities of the Order.

Alterations

Mastiff Hall was stripped of all accouterments after the fall of the Mastiff family. Centuries of treasure hunters left their mark in tunnels and room size excavations accessing basements, sub-basements and cellars. While the roof has long decayed the precision stone construction of the walls and braced floors remain solid to this day.

Architecture

Styled in the classic manner of a gothic mansion, Mastiff Hall still retains its original profile even with the collapse of its roof. Besides carved exposed roof beams and cedar shakes the balance of the construction was of precision cut polished stone including buttress supported stone plank floors. It is the precision of the stonework that is attributed to the longevity of the structure. There is no evidence of any of the outbuildings or cultivated grounds that previously made up the Mastiff estate.

History

Originally the family seat of the Mastiff family, its construction was contracted to the Badger and Pika familes famed for their precision stonework. Both families were interrogated rigorously after the fall of the Mastiff family in an effort to reclaim the Mastiff brand. Mastiff Hall was left fallow, untended until occupation by Willoughby Druffin and his Order of the Unbranded. While the Order made no modifications to the upper stone structure, the sub-basement became a clean efficient organizational hub.

Tourism

Mastiff Hall is acknowledged by all as an architectural marvel, and many stop to take pictures or capture it in drawings or paintings, but the structure itself is not intruded upon by any visitors. The lack of visitors to the majestic house is attributed to disdain of the branded families and respect and reverence by the unbranded. Willoughby Druffin does not consider his occupation to be an intrusion on the sanctity of the main structure. Even though he views all branding as sinful and evil, he does hold a grudging respect for the nobility of the lost Mastiff clan.
